Brazil’s aging decline begins a decade earlier than Europe’s, study finds

Aging does not begin at the same time everywhere. A new analysis of more than 30,000 adults over the age of 50 suggests that functional decline emerges, on average, nearly a decade earlier in Brazil than in Europe. The finding, published in PLOS One, offers a striking illustration of how living conditions, socioeconomic inequality and access to health care can shape the trajectory of aging long before old age officially begins.

The study, titled “A decade of difference: cross-continental patterns of functional performance in Brazil and Europe within the WHO ICOPE framework,” examined aging through the lens of the World Health Organization’s Integrated Care for Older People, or ICOPE, framework. Rather than defining health solely by the presence or absence of disease, ICOPE focuses on “intrinsic capacity”—the combined physical and mental abilities that allow people to move, think, see, hear, maintain psychological well-being and carry out everyday activities.

This distinction is scientifically important. Two people of the same chronological age may have dramatically different levels of mobility, sensory function or cognitive performance. Traditional measures of aging often rely on age brackets, but the ICOPE model treats functional ability as a dynamic process influenced by lifelong exposure to education, nutrition, work, pollution, stress, medical care and social conditions. The new comparison indicates that these influences may accelerate the loss of functional reserves in Brazil relative to European populations.

The researchers found that the age-related decline in functional performance began approximately ten years earlier among Brazilian participants. The result does not mean that every Brazilian experiences poor health at a younger age, nor that Europeans are protected from disability. Instead, it describes a population-level pattern: the point at which average functional capacity begins to fall appears earlier in Brazil, suggesting that large differences in social and environmental circumstances are reflected in the biology of aging.

Functional capacity can be understood as a form of physiological reserve. Early in adulthood and midlife, the body can often compensate for injury, illness or temporary stress. Over time, however, repeated challenges can reduce that reserve. When the decline crosses a critical threshold, tasks such as walking, climbing stairs, remembering information, communicating or managing daily responsibilities may become more difficult. The study’s cross-continental comparison suggests that Brazilian adults may reach this stage sooner, potentially because disadvantages accumulate throughout the life course.

The researchers placed particular emphasis on disparities rather than geography alone. Brazil and Europe differ in income distribution, educational opportunity, employment patterns, health-care access, urban infrastructure and exposure to infectious and chronic diseases. Within Brazil itself, social conditions are highly unequal, meaning that national averages may conceal both severe disadvantage and relatively healthy aging in more privileged groups. The same principle applies across Europe, where countries and populations also differ substantially.

The findings raise concerns for health systems that are designed to respond only after disability becomes visible. If functional decline begins earlier, preventive care may need to start earlier as well. Screening for mobility limitations, hearing and vision loss, cognitive changes, nutritional problems and psychological distress could help identify people at risk while interventions are still effective. Exercise programs, improved diet, treatment of sensory impairment, chronic-disease management and social support are all components that can help preserve intrinsic capacity.

The study also reinforces the idea that healthy aging is not simply a matter of personal choice. Individual behavior matters, but choices are constrained by income, neighborhood safety, working conditions, access to fresh food, transportation and the availability of medical services. A person cannot easily maintain mobility without safe places to walk, manage hypertension without affordable treatment or prevent nutritional decline when healthy food is inaccessible. The earlier decline observed in Brazil may therefore be understood as a signal of structural inequality as much as an individual health problem.

Because the analysis compares populations rather than following every participant across the entire life course, the results should be interpreted as evidence of a broad pattern rather than a precise biological timetable. Further research will be needed to identify which social and medical factors account for the difference and whether targeted interventions can narrow it. Even so, the study delivers a message with wide relevance: aging begins long before conventional old age, and the conditions people experience decades earlier can determine how much functional ability they retain later. Treating those conditions as a public-health priority could make healthy aging less dependent on geography and social privilege.
